The establishment of a prognostic model based on bioinformatic analysis of DNA damage repair genes in lung adenocarcinoma

2023-08-09

Abstract excerpt

<h4>Objective: </h4> To analyze the expression of DNA damage repair related genes form TCGA and GEO databases and establish a clinical prognosis prediction model in lung adenocarcinoma. Methods The RNA sequencing and clinical information data of lung adenocarcinoma were downloaded from the TCGA database, and differential analysis of DNA damage repair genes was performed between cancer and normal tissues.
